This AI Is Making Up Places That Never Existed — Here’s Why That’s Scary
We explore the bizarre phenomenon of AI hallucinating places that don’t actually exist. From map apps referencing cities like “Tarnodia” to chatbots confidently describing tourist spots that aren’t real, this isn’t science fiction — it’s happening now.Why is artificial intelligence inventing fake towns, islands, and landmarks? What does this say about how AI models interpret and blend human knowledge? And what happens when people start to believe in places that were never on the map? Watch as we uncover the strange digital illusions of machine-generated geography. This is America’s Strangest History — and tonight, we ask whether AI is inventing more than just pictures...
